Karachi education

Published September 24, 2016

A SOUND education system forms the base of a developed country. The situation in our country is going down at least in Karachi as the Board of Secondary Education Karachi and the Board of Intermediate Education Karachi are in a deplorable condition.

Matters at the intermediate board are more alarming, owing to the mismanagement and corruption that has crept into this institution.

The authorities need to take action on a war-footing and clean up this Augean stable to restore the education standards of Karachi to the level it once enjoyed when students of Karachi would compete among the best in the world and emerged with laurels.

It is only a good education that will teach our youth to be the best of the rest. God bless Pakistan!
